[ERROR] InnoDB: The Auto-extending innodb_system data file

[ERROR] InnoDB: The Auto-extending innodb_system data file Bu hata mesajı, MySQL veritabanınızın InnoDB depolama motoru için sistem veri dosyasının otomatik genişlemesiyle ilgili bir sorun olduğunu gösteriyor. Bu hatayı çözmek için aşağıdaki adımları izleyebilirsiniz:

MySQL Sunucusunu Durdurun:

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
sudo systemctl stop mysql
sudo systemctl stop mysql
sudo systemctl stop mysql

MySQL Konfigürasyon Dosyasını Düzenleyin: MySQL’in yapılandırma dosyası genellikle /etc/mysql/mysql.conf.d/mysqld.cnf veya /etc/mysql/my.cnf gibi bir yerde bulunur. Bu dosyayı bir metin düzenleyici ile açın. Örneğin, nano kullanabilirsiniz:

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f

innodb_data_file_path Ayarını Düzenleyin: Dosya içinde innodb_data_file_path satırını bulun. Bu satır, InnoDB veri dosyalarının boyutunu ve otomatik genişleme davranışını belirtir. Bu satırı aşağıdaki gibi düzenleyin:

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
innodb_data_file_path = ibdata1:10M:autoextend
innodb_data_file_path = ibdata1:10M:autoextend
innodb_data_file_path = ibdata1:10M:autoextend

Bu ayar, InnoDB veri dosyasının boyutunun 10 MB’den başlayarak otomatik olarak genişlemesini sağlar. İstediğiniz boyutu belirleyebilirsiniz.

MySQL Sunucusunu Başlatın:

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
sudo systemctl start mysql
sudo systemctl start mysql
sudo systemctl start mysql

Hata Kontrolü: MySQL sunucunu başlattıktan sonra hata mesajının hala görünüp görünmediğini kontrol edin. Eğer hata devam ederse, MySQL hata günlüklerini inceleyin (/var/log/mysql/error.log) ve daha fazla ayrıntı almak için gerektiğinde sorununuzun kaynağını belirlemek için bu günlükleri kullanın.

Not: MySQL yapılandırma dosyasının konumu sistem yapılandırmasına ve MySQL sürümüne bağlı olarak değişebilir. Yukarıdaki adımlar genel bir yaklaşım sunar, ancak dosya konumu ve adı farklılık gösterebilir. MySQL yapılandırma dosyasının tam yolu ve adı hakkında bilgi edinmek için mysql --help | grep my.cnf komutunu kullanabilirsiniz.